			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>On a recent artilce in the Daily Telegraph, they announced that a UK plumber has set a world record for the fastest mobility scooter. He had modified his old mobility scooter which was believed to be a Pride Celebrity which is no longer maufactured. The Plumber, s31 years old, named Colin Furze spent 3 months to modifying his scooter and installed a 125cc lump from a motorcycle engine. This has allowed the scooter to reach a speed of up to 69mph. The scooter does about 10mpg so is not the most cost effecient method of transport and probably not good for the pollution but who cares he has made himself into the world records.</p>
<p>Colin Furze is planning on taking his world record holding mobility scooter to Santa Pod Raceway in Northants and hoping to gain an official place in the Guinness Book of Records.</p>
<p>“I will be wearing full leathers and a crash helmet for the record attempt,” he said. “My aim is to hit 70mph – that would make me really happy.”</p>
